Tools of the Trade (or Lack Thereof)
First things first, let's gather our supplies. The good news? You probably already have them. You ideally don't need much, but patience is key. Here’s the real arsenal:

- Your thumbs (the primary weapon).
- A plastic pry tool (like a guitar pick or a thin credit card). If you’re fancy, you can buy a specialized case-opening tool online. But seriously, a guitar pick works wonders.
- Patience (did I mention patience?). Because seriously, patience.
See? Told ya. Nothing too scary. Avoid using anything metal! You don't want to scratch your phone (the horror!) or damage the case. We're aiming for liberation, not destruction.
The Great Uncasing: Step-by-Step
Okay, deep breaths. We're doing this. Ready? Here's the breakdown:

- Find the Seam: Look around the perimeter of the case. You'll see a seam where the front and back pieces join. This is our entry point.
- Pry Open a Corner: Start at one of the bottom corners (near the charging port). This area tends to have a little more give. Gently insert your plastic pry tool (or guitar pick, you rockstar!) into the seam. Don't force it! We're going for finesse, not brute strength.
- Work Your Way Around: Once you have a corner slightly open, slowly slide your pry tool along the seam. You'll hear little clicks as the clips release. Be gentle! If it feels like it's really stuck, try wiggling the tool a bit or moving to a different spot.
- Separate the Front and Back: With most of the clips released, the front and back pieces should start to separate. You can now use your thumbs to gently push the phone out of the front casing.
- The Grand Finale!: Voila! Your iPhone 13 Pro Max is free! Bask in the glory of your accomplishment. Maybe do a little dance. You deserve it.
Pro-Tips and Words of Wisdom
Because I'm just that kind of friend, here are a few extra tips to make the process even smoother:
- Warm it up! A slightly warmer case is a more pliable case. Try running it under lukewarm (not hot!) water for a few seconds or using a hairdryer on a low setting from a distance.
- Take breaks! If you're getting frustrated, step away for a few minutes. Trust me, coming back with a fresh perspective (and maybe a snack) helps immensely.
- Don't be a hero! If you're really struggling, consider taking it to a phone repair shop. They have specialized tools and experience (and probably have seen this a million times). It’s better to pay a little than to break your phone.
And, of course, always double-check that your hands and the phone are dry to avoid any accidental water damage in case the seal is broken during this process. Okay? Okay!
